Output 51d9d1289a74dc0e59b0d5a036a30e887669274ec3754e1c512390cd03fb97f7:1

value
27920000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 863bc4e0e8289626c9cf6b84c04d81ea78037d19 OP_EQUAL
address
A4g2ovRUuPpC6bqNJWWVHr2Nh9MvbiaWEY
transaction
51d9d1289a74dc0e59b0d5a036a30e887669274ec3754e1c512390cd03fb97f7